Stout states in his book Daylilies that out of 7,135 crosses on Europa ( that's the wild ditch lily) there were 23 capsules obtained. My first crosses were with wild fulva pollen on an unknown red and I got eight seeds. The pollen is a little easier. Started the seeds in the kitchen window in 1987. Ed Murray is about as tempermental but crosses with tets---sometimes. Have a bunch of seedlings from Ed X Saratoga Pinwheel and am getting too old for this- the addiction has worn itself out.
